Output 852f0579ca6ccb05c9248eb36f15510a9fa84f9eae8609bc06f2939b98d74d68:8

value
49960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a42bf18638838142ee90539f7830dd26043b89 OP_EQUAL
address
352kvJ8WZoUYWzNgGSCwBBzCTw6FWQCsp1
transaction
852f0579ca6ccb05c9248eb36f15510a9fa84f9eae8609bc06f2939b98d74d68
spent
true